About This Home
This impeccably maintained and tastefully updated end-unit townhome is located in the distinguished and tranquil Port Warwick community. The property offers effortless living within walking distance of a variety of shops, restaurants, and community events, including seasonal farmers markets, art exhibitions, live music, and holiday celebrations. The first floor features a well-appointed living room with a vaulted ceiling and gas fireplace featuring built in surround sound speakers, as well as an inviting eat-in kitchen equipped with solid-surface countertops and upgraded appliances. This level also includes a bedroom with an en-suite full bath and walk-in closet, in addition to a conveniently located half bath. The second floor comprises a spacious primary bedroom suite, a secondary bedroom, and a third full bath. A large laundry room and a walk-in attic provide substantial storage and functionality. Additional amenities include a generous two-car garage, a screened porch, and a fenced, landscaped backyard with a patio. A security system is installed, though monitoring services are not included. Front yard maintenance is provided by the HOA, ensuring minimal upkeep for the resident. Smoking is not permitted. Sorry, no pets.

Deer Park is a charming neighborhood that blends commercial spaces and residential streets. Deer Park is nestled in Downtown Newport News, and hip urbanites and an array of professionals flock to this collegiate residential area nestled near Christopher Newport University. Deer Park is home to City Center at Oyster Point, a bustling mixed-use commercial center that offers retailers, restaurants, and office buildings. Medical centers, grocery stores, and service-based businesses fill this urban neighborhood. Pizzerias, seafood joints, steak houses, breweries, cafes, and cantinas await in this lively district. Deer Park is surrounded by a sprawling green space of the same name that houses the Virginia Living Museum, a fun-filled zoo with over 250 species of plants and animals. Rent in Deer Park is surprisingly affordable, offering great options for students, professionals, and families.
